Transcript of the entry of 'professions and trades'
for BROMPTON BY SAWDON in White's Directory of 1840.
Landowners,
- Sir George owns greater part of Manor along with John Cayley Esq., Rd Hill
Esq and Dr Harland
Gentry &c.:
- Sir George Cayley Bart. High Hall
- Miss P F Cayley
- John Conyers Hudson Esq, Low Hall
Miscellany of trades
- John Blakestone, tanner and vict King's Head
- Wm Butterwill, cartwright
- John Stephenson, cartwright
- Peter Gibson, schoolr
- Rd Harper, beerhouse
- Ann Kendall and Son, vict New Inn
- Rev. Mark Anthony Lawton, curate
- Jph Myers, smith
- Nathan Wright, brick and tile maker
